Explanation:
To identify the equivalent expression first identify the different terms that are in the given expression.
6−(x−2)(x−2)
Term One=6
Term Two=(x−2)(x−2)
Since there are numerous quantities in term two that are the same, the term can be written in exponential form.
Now, recall the general form for exponents.
a2=a⋅a(ax)3=ax⋅ax⋅ax
Term two can be written as,
(x−2)2
From here combine the terms together to find an equivalent expression.
6−(x−2)2
